How to Optimize Your Website’s Navigation for Better UX
Learn how to optimize your website's navigation for better user experience. Discover effective strategies and design principles to create intuitive navigation that enhances usability and engagement.
10/23/20247 min read
Understanding User Experience (UX) and Navigation Importance
User experience (UX) encompasses the overall perception and interaction a user has while using a website or application. It is a critical aspect of web design that focuses on the satisfaction derived from the usability of a product. A well-structured UX not only attracts visitors but also encourages them to engage meaningfully with the content, thereby fostering a sense of loyalty and promoting repeat visits. The design elements involved in crafting a favorable UX include layout, visual design, and most importantly, navigation.
Navigation plays a pivotal role in defining the user experience. It serves as the roadmap that guides users through a site, helping them find the information they seek quickly and efficiently. Effective navigation minimizes confusion, reduces bounce rates, and enhances user satisfaction. When users can seamlessly navigate a website, they are more likely to explore additional pages and engage with the site's content. Conversely, poor navigation can lead to frustration and abandonment, directly impacting retention rates.
Understanding the intrinsic relationship between UX and navigation is vital for anyone looking to improve their website's overall performance. Navigation influences not just how easily users can locate information, but also shapes their emotional response during interactions. A transparent, intuitive navigation system builds trust and encourages users to delve deeper into the site, ultimately leading to better conversion rates. Therefore, prioritizing navigation design as part of the broader UX strategy is critical to ensure that users leave with a positive impression and a desire to return.
Analyzing Current Navigation Structure
To enhance a website’s user experience (UX), analyzing the current navigation structure is essential. A well-organized navigation system allows users to find information quickly and efficiently, improving their overall engagement. Identifying existing navigation pain points is paramount, and several strategies can be employed to achieve this.
User testing forms a fundamental aspect of this analysis. It involves real users interacting with the website to gather qualitative data on their experiences. During these sessions, observers can identify where users struggle to navigate or become frustrated, highlighting immediate areas that require improvement. To conduct effective user testing, selecting a diverse group of participants who represent the website's target audience is crucial.
In addition to user testing, utilizing heatmaps can provide visual insights into how users interact with navigation elements. Heatmaps track where users click, scroll, and hover on a webpage, revealing which links are most engaging and which are often ignored. By analyzing this data, website owners can pinpoint navigation items that may need repositioning or enhancement to align more closely with user preferences.
Analytics tools also play a vital role in optimizing a site's navigation. Platforms like Google Analytics can track user behavior, including how many clicks it takes users to reach specific content or exit pages. By examining metrics such as bounce rate and page views, webmasters can identify navigation issues, such as overly complex pathways that deter users from reaching their desired content.
Overall, a comprehensive assessment of the current navigation structure through user testing, heatmaps, and analytics tools can facilitate a deeper understanding of user interactions. By utilizing these techniques, website owners are better positioned to enhance navigation and ultimately improve the user experience.
Implementing Clear and Consistent Navigation Labels
Effective website navigation is crucial for delivering a seamless user experience (UX). One of the fundamental aspects of navigation design is the use of clear and consistent labels for menus and submenus. When users encounter navigational elements, they should immediately understand their options and the purpose of each link. Ambiguous or jargon-filled labels can confuse visitors, leading them to abandon their search for information and ultimately leaving your site.
To implement navigation labels that enhance user experience, begin with clarity. Each label should succinctly describe the content that users can expect when they click on the link. For instance, instead of using vague terms like "Products," consider specifying categories such as "Men's Apparel" or "Electronics." Such descriptive labels allow users to quickly determine if the link leads to relevant content, aiding them in making informed decisions during their browsing experience.
Consistency is another vital factor in effective navigation. Ensure that similar items across the website utilize uniform naming conventions. For example, if you denote categories as nouns in one section, maintain that style throughout. This reduces cognitive load, allowing users to navigate your site with confidence. In addition, keeping navigation labels consistent can contribute to the overall branding of your website, reinforcing recognition and trust.
Moreover, it is essential to avoid any technical jargon that may not be universally understood by your audience. Aligning your language with the expectations of your users helps foster a more intuitive navigation experience. Conducting user testing or surveys can provide valuable insights into which labels resonate best with your audience, allowing for necessary adjustments.
In conclusion, by implementing clear and consistent navigation labels, you can significantly enhance your website's usability. Prioritizing straightforward language and maintaining consistency across your navigation structure will guide users effectively, ensuring they find the information they seek with ease.
Utilizing Hierarchical Navigation Structures
Creating a hierarchical navigation structure is vital for enhancing user experience on a website. This approach involves organizing website content in a manner that reflects a clear, logical order. By effectively categorizing content, users are more likely to navigate through the site efficiently, finding the information they seek with ease. A well-designed hierarchy not only improves usability but also helps search engines understand the site’s structure, boosting overall SEO performance.
To establish a successful hierarchical navigation, start by identifying primary categories that encompass the core areas of your website. For instance, if you run an online retail store, your main categories might include products, services, customer support, and an about section. Each primary category can then branch into subcategories, allowing users to drill down to more specific information. This creates a clean visual hierarchy that guides users intuitively through your content.
Good examples of hierarchical structures can be found in well-established websites. For instance, e-commerce platforms often showcase their categories in a drop-down format. Users can hover over a main category like “Men’s Clothing” to reveal subcategories such as “Shirts,” “Pants,” and “Accessories.” This visual representation provides quick access to various sections, facilitating a smoother browsing experience. Additionally, implementing breadcrumb navigation can further enhance this structure, allowing users to trace their path back through the hierarchy.
When designing a hierarchical navigation structure, it is essential to prioritize user experience. Ensure that all categorizations are intuitive and based on user behavior and feedback. Testing different configurations can provide insights into how users interact with your site, allowing for adjustments that improve navigation flow. In summary, a well-planned hierarchical navigation structure is key to optimizing a website’s usability and overall user satisfaction, making information easily accessible.
Incorporating Search Functionality
In the digital realm, having a comprehensive navigation system is paramount, particularly for websites that host a vast amount of content. One crucial aspect of enhancing user experience (UX) is the incorporation of a search functionality. A search bar serves as a vital tool that allows users to quickly find specific information, products, or services without having to sift through multiple pages or categories. This is especially beneficial for larger websites where the volume of content can be overwhelming.
Adding a search feature not only improves usability but also empowers users by giving them control over their navigation experience. An effective search bar can significantly enhance the overall satisfaction level of visitors by reducing the time and effort needed to locate desired information. Additionally, including advanced options like auto-suggestions can further streamline the search process. As users type in keywords, relevant suggestions can appear, guiding them towards the most popular or relevant content. This not only makes the search experience seamless but also highlights the website’s most valuable offerings.
Filters also play a crucial role in search functionality. They allow users to refine their search results based on specific criteria, such as categories, date ranges, or price points. By integrating filters, websites can enhance the relevancy of the search results, making it easier for users to narrow down their options according to their preferences.
When designing an effective search experience, it is essential to consider key best practices. The search bar should be prominently placed, easily accessible from any page. It should also be responsive, providing quick results that are relevant to the user's query. Additionally, employing analytics can provide insights into what users are searching for, allowing continuous improvement of the search functionality based on real usage patterns.
Mobile Navigation Optimization
With the increasing prevalence of mobile browsing, optimizing website navigation for mobile devices is essential for ensuring an effective user experience. The shift towards mobile-centric browsing necessitates the implementation of responsive design, which enables websites to adapt seamlessly to various screen sizes and orientations. This responsiveness can enhance usability while simultaneously reducing the friction often encountered by mobile users.
One key aspect of mobile navigation optimization is the utilization of touch-friendly elements. Unlike traditional desktop navigation that relies primarily on a mouse, mobile devices utilize touch as the main input method. Thus, navigation links and buttons should be sized appropriately to accommodate finger taps. A common recommendation is to ensure that tappable elements are at least 44 pixels in height and width, which helps prevent users from accidentally selecting the wrong link or button.
Additionally, employing common mobile navigation patterns can greatly enhance user experience. Popular options include hamburger menus, tab bars, and vertical scrolling features. The hamburger menu, typically represented by three horizontal lines, is widely recognized and allows for a clean interface that can house multiple links without overwhelming the user. Tab bars can provide quick access to essential sections of a site and are particularly effective for applications or websites with limited top-level categories.
Furthermore, it is crucial to maintain seamless navigation across all devices. This means ensuring that users can transition from desktop to mobile without losing context or functionality. Implementing consistent navigation elements and user pathways can help mitigate confusion and provide a more cohesive experience. Prioritizing mobile navigation optimization contributes not only to improved engagement rates but also to overall user satisfaction, thereby fostering brand loyalty.
Testing and Iterating Navigation Improvements
To ensure that your website’s navigation meets user expectations and provides an optimal experience, continuous testing and iteration are paramount. Evaluating current navigation effectiveness through user feedback and data analysis is the foundation of a user-centered design approach. A/B testing is one of the most effective strategies to assess navigation changes by comparing two or more variations of a navigation system. This method allows you to observe user interactions and preferences, ultimately guiding you in deciding which navigational format enhances user experience (UX).
In addition to A/B testing, gathering user feedback through surveys and interviews is crucial. By asking users directly about their navigation experiences, you can uncover potential pain points and areas for improvement that may not be evident through quantitative data alone. Implementing surveys immediately after navigation changes can yield insights specific to recent adjustments, making your feedback timely and relevant. Moreover, consider employing heatmaps and session recordings, which provide valuable visual data on how users interact with your navigation structure.
As you analyze the data collected from both A/B tests and user feedback, prioritize making data-driven decisions to inform your navigation enhancements. This iterative process should not be seen as a one-time effort, but rather as an ongoing cycle of improvement. Establishing a culture that values user-centered design will foster an environment where constant testing, collecting feedback, and refining navigation practices become standard procedure. By emphasizing the importance of user experience and committing to regular optimization, businesses can significantly enhance their website navigation, resulting in a more satisfying and efficient user journey.